  • Mineral-induced alkaline-reduced water (MRW) is generated by the chemical reaction of water with alkaline earth metals and characterized by high pH and low oxidation-reduction potential. As ROS are believed to have a role in the pathogenesis of obesity, we attempted to determine the effect of MRW on obesity in Sprague-Dawley (SD) rats fed on a high-fat diet. The body weight of the MRW group was significantly lower than that of the control group in most periods of the examination (P<0.05). Serum level of triglycerides (p<0.05) and fat deposition in the livers of the MRW group were found to have been significantly reduced. This suggests that MRW down-regulates lipid metabolism, thereby suppressing obesity. Possible mechanisms of MRW related to reactive oxygen species were also discussed. Our results suggest that MRW is effective in the alleviation of obesity in SD rats fed on high-fat diet.

  • With the improvement in the standard of living and extension of life expectancy, the incidence of prostate diseases has increased yearly, thus becoming a serious disease affecting the health of men. The extract mixture of Cornus officinalis and Stauntonia hexaphylla leaves is a developed functional food formula to improve prostate health. This study developed a simultaneous analytical method of bioactive compounds for quantifying the mixture of Cornus officinalis and S. hexaphylla leaves using high-pressure liquid chromatography-ultraviolet (HPLC-UV). HPLC analytical condition was performed on a Hector C18 column with a mobile phase of 0.1 % formic acid in water (A) and 0.1 % formic acid in acetonitrile (B) under the following gradient conditions: 0-50 min, 12 %-40 % (B) at a flow rate of 1.0 mL/min. Meanwhile, this method was validated properly and successfully used to quantify the bioactive components of morroniside and hederacoside D in 20 sample batches and assess the quality of different ages and seasons of S. hexaphylla leaves. The result showed that the content of morroniside in the extract mixture of Cornus officinalis and S. hexaphylla leaves ranged from 1.38-1.62 mg/g, and the hederacoside D ranged from 28.42-32.02 mg/g, suggesting that this novel analytical method will be suitable for the quality control of the extract mixture to improve benign prostatic hyperplasia.

  • Background: Soybean oil may protect against cancer of the breast and prostate. It may also exert beneficial influence in combination with other oils. Here, blends (20%, v/v) of sea buckthorn oil (SEBO), camellia oil (CAO), rice bran oil (RBO), sesame oil (SEO) and peanut oil (PEO) with soybean oil (SBO) were formulated. Materials and Methods: Oxidative stability (OS) and radical scavenging activity (RSA) of SBO and blends stored under oxidative conditions ($60^{\circ}C$) for 24 days were studied. By blending with different kinds oils, levels of polyunsaturated fatty acids (PUFA) decreased, while monounsaturated fatty acid (MUFA) content increased. Progression of oxidation was followed by measuring peroxide value (PV), p-anisidine (PAV), conjugated dienes (CD) and conjugated trienes (CT). Results: Inverse relationships were noted between PV and OS at termination of storage. Levels of CD and CT in SBO, and blends, increased with increase in time. The impact of SEO as additives on SBO oxidation was the strongest followed by RBO, CAO, SEBO and PNO. Conclusions: Oxidative stability of oil blends was better than SBO, most likely as a consequence of changes in fatty acids and tocopherols' profile, and minor bioactive lipids found in selected oils. The results suggest that these oil blends could contribute as sources of important antioxidant related to the prevention of chronic diseases associated to oxidative stress, such as in cancer and coronary artery disease.

  • This study optimises the no-load voltage waveform of tubular hydro-generators by a simple design scheme. For different centerlines of the pole shoe and damper bar, the optimisation effects on the no-load voltage waveform are investigated in two tubular hydro-generators with different weighted powers (34 MW and 18 MW). The results are compared with those of the traditional stator-slots skewed design. The quality of the no-load voltage waveform was related to the shifting degree, and the different optimisation effects between the integer slot generator (q = 2) and the fractional slot generator (q = 11/2) were analysed. This research can improve the quality of the power output and no-load voltage waveform, and provide an effective reference for improving the industrial design and manufacture level of tubular hydro-generators.

  • 신채호의 한국 역사에서의 주된 관심 분야는 고대사였다. 그리고 그의 역사 서술의 특징은 민족을 역사의 중심에 두는 민족주의적 성향이 목적의식적으로 강하였다는 점이다. 일반적으로 당시의 민족주의론은 신채호의 경우에서처럼 '강한' 민족을 강조하고, 동시에 그것을 역사의 전면에 부각시키려는 사회진화론의 입장에 서 있는 것이었다. 사회진화론과 결합된 민족주의는 제국주의를 한편으로는 비판하면서도 다른 한편으로는 선망하는 구조를 갖게 되었다. 그리고 이것이 신채호의 고대사 연구라 할 수 있는 "독사신론"에서 그대로 드러난다고 할 수 있다. 부여족을 한국 고대사의 주류로 '재발견'하고 고대사를 재구성, 구체화 시킨 신채호가 '부여족'을 한국 고대의 주 종족으로 선택하고 부여족을 한국 민족의 대명사처럼 사용한 이유는 부여 고구려가 가장 강성했기 때문이다. 한국 역사 속에서의 강성한 민족의 강조는 국가적 위기상황을 극복하고자 했던 구한말 시기 자강운동가의 면모를 잘 반영하는 것이기도 하며 한편으로는 한국에서 민족주의가 어떻게 형성되었는가를 보여주는 것이기도 하다. 신채호는 국권이 침탈당하는 상황에서 근대화에 뒤쳐진 민족으로서 유일하게 동원할 수 있는 무기가 민족으로서의 동질성을 강조하는 민족주의밖에 없었던 시기에 살았던 인물로 간주된다. 이와같이 독사신론에서 보여지고 있는 단군, 부여족의 역사의 재구성과 민족의 구원자로 중시했던 영웅을 발견해 내는 과정 등이 신채호에게는 역사를 쓰는 이유였던 것이다.

  • 개 추간판 디스크 2 증례(症例)를 대상으로 봉독약침 및 봉독약침과 한약제로 각각 치료하였다. 증례(症例) 1은 흉-요추부 추간판탈출증(T11-T12, T12-T13, L3-L4 및 L4-L5)으로 진단(診斷)된 증례이었으며. 증례 2는 흉추부 추간판탈출증(T10-T11 및 T12-T13)으로 진단(診斷)된 증례이었다. 이들 증례에 대하여 봉독약침(0.1 ml/혈위, 총$200{\mu}g$)을 실시(實施)하였으며, 운동요법과 수영요법도 병용하였다. 봉독약침에 사용한 혈위는 GV20-Bai Hui, GB30-Huan Tiao, ST36-Zu San Li, GB34-Yang Ling Quan, ST40-Feng Long, ST41-Jie Xi 및 BL40-Wei Zhong, 병변부 및 압통점이었다. 또한 증례 2에 대하여는 봉독약침과 더불어 Zheng Gu Zi Jin Dan(정골자금단(正骨紫金丹) : 1 g), Shiuh Duann(속단(續斷) .0.2 g), Du Zhong(두중(杜仲) : 0.2 g), Mo Yao(몰약(沒藥 : 0.2 g), Ru Xiang(유향(乳香) : 0.2 g) 및 Pyrite(자연동(自然銅) : 0.2 g)를 각각 총 9일간 경구투여(2회/1일)하였다. 증례 1은 총 4주간 11회 치료, 증례(症例) 2는 총 2주간 6회 치료 후 각각 보행이 가능하였다.

  • A feeding trial was conducted in tilapia to determine the growth performance, nutrient digestibility, digestive enzymes, and postprandial blood metabolites in response to different dietary amylose-amylopectin ratios. Five isonitrogenous and isolipidic diets containing an equal starch level with different amylose-amylopectin ratios of 0.11 (diet 1), 0.24 (diet 2), 0.47 (diet 3), 0.76 (diet 4) and 0.98 (diet 5) were formulated using high-amylose corn starch (as the amylose source) and waxy rice (as the amylopectin source). Each diet was hand-fed to six tanks of 15 fish each, three times a day over a 6-wk period. After the growth trial, a postprandial blood metabolic test was carried out. Fish fed diet 2 exhibited the highest percent weight gain and feed efficiency and protein efficiency ratio, whereas fish fed with diet 5 showed the lowest growth and feed utilization among treatments. The digestibility for starch in fish fed diet 1 and 2 was higher than those in fish fed with other diets (p<0.05). The highest activities for protease, lipase and amylase were found in fish fed the diet 2, diet 1, and diet 1 respectively among dietary treatments, while the lowest values for these indexes were observed in fish fed the diet 3, diet 5 and diet 4, respectively. The liver glycogen concentrations in fish fed diets 4 and 5 were found higher than in fish fed other diets (p<0.05). The feeding rate, hepatosomatic index, condition factor, and plasma parmeters (glucose, triglyceride, total cholesterol, high-density lipoprotein cholesterol, and low-density lipoprotein cholesterol) did not differ across treatments. In terms of postprandial blood responses, peak blood glucose and triglycerides were lower after 3 or 6 h in the fish fed with diets 3-5 than in the fish fed diet 1, but delayed peak blood total amino acid time was observed in fish fed with the diets 1 or 2. The lowest peak values for each of the three blood metabolites were observed in fish fed diet 5. The results indicate that high-dietary amylose-amylopectin ratio could compromise growth, but help in reducing the blood glucose stress on fish caused by postprandial starch load.

  • Background: This retrospective study was aimed to investigate the efficacy of prophylactic agents in hepatocellular carcinoma (HCC) patients receiving TACE and compare the difference between lamivudine and entecavir. Materials and Methods: A consecutive series of 203 HBV-related HCC patients receiving TACE were analyzed including 91 patients given prophylactic agents. Virologic events, defined as an increase in serum HBV DNA level to more than 1 log10 IU/ml higher than the nadir level, hepatitis flares due to HBV reactivation and progression free survival (PFS) were the main endpoints. Results: Some 48 (69.6%) reached virologic response. Prophylaxis significantly reduced virologic events (8.8% vs 58.0%, p=0.000) and hepatitis flares (1.1% vs 13.4%, p=0.001). Patients presenting undetectable HBV DNA levels displayed a significantly improved PFS as compared to those who never achieved undetectable HBV DNA. Prophylaxis and e-antigen positivity were the only significant variables associated with virologic events. In addition, prophylaxis was the only independent protective factor for hepatitis flares. Liver cirrhosis, more cycles of TACE, HBV DNA negativity, a lower Cancer of the Liver Italian Program score, non-metastasis and no hepatitis flares were protective factors for PFS. Prophylactic lamivudine demonstrated similar efficacy as entecavir. Conclusions: Prophylactic agents are efficacious for prevention of HBV reactivation in HCC patients receiving TACE. Achievement of undetectable HBV DNA levels displayed a significant capability in improving PFS. Moreover, persistent tumor residual lesions, positive HBV DNA and hepatitis B flares might be causes of tumor progression in these patients.

  • Background and Aims: Hepatitis B virus (HBV) reactivation was reported to be induced by transcatheter arterial chemoembolization (TACE) in HBV-related hepatocellular carcinonma (HCC) patients with a high incidence. The effective strategy to reduce hepatitis flares due to HBV reactivation in this specific group of patients was limited to lamivudine. This retrospective study was aimed to investigate the efficacy of prophylactic entecavir in HCC patients receiving TACE. Methods: A consecutive series of 191 HBV-related HCC patients receiving TACE were analyzed including 44 patients received prophylactic entecavir. Virologic events, defined as an increase in serum HBV DNA level to more than 1 log10 copies/ml higher than nadir the level, and hepatitis flares due to HBV reactivation were the main endpoints. Results: Patients with or without prophylactic were similar in host factors and the majorities of characteristics regarding to tumor factors, HBV status, liver function and LMR. Notably, cycles of TACE were parallel between the groups. Ten (22.7%) patients receiving prophylactic entecavir reached virologic response. The patients receiving prophylactic entecavir presented significantly reduced virologic events (6.8% vs 54.4%, p=0.000) and hepatitis flares due to HBV reactivation (0.0% vs 11.6%, p=0.039) compared with patients without prophylaxis. Kaplan-Meier analysis illustrated that the patients in the entecavir group presented significantly improved virologic events free survival (p=0.000) and hepatitis flare free survival (p=0.017). Female and Eastern Cooperative Oncology Group (ECOG) performance status 2 was the only significant predictors for virological events in patients without prophylactic antiviral. Rescue antiviral therapy did not reduce the incidence of hepatitis flares due to HBV reactivation. Conclusion: Prophylactic entecavir presented promising efficacy in HBV-related cancer patients receiving TACE. Lower performance status and female gender might be the predictors for HBV reactivation in these patients.

  • Bambusae caulis in Liquamen is one of the important herbal medicine produced by heating bamboo indirectly and is used for treatment of stroke, hypertension, and diabetes etc. Recently the mechanism of clinical effects on Bambusae caulis in Liquamen has been studied. This experiment was conducted to confirm the clinical effects of Bambusae caulis in Liquamen on type 1 diabetes and its related mechanism. We divided C57BL/6 mice into 3 groups and induced them to be type 1 diabetes by injection of streptozocin into peritoneum. The dosage of each group was 150 mg/kg once only, 140 mg/kg once only and 40 mg/kg for 5 days respectively. The two groups injected streptozocin for once took orally Bambusae caulis in Liquamen after the induction of diabetes, and the other one group was given Bambusae caulis in Liquamen during the diabetes inducing period. As the result, the two diabetes-induced groups showed blood glucose decreasing effect by Bambusae caulis in Liquamen on an average, but they didn't show the signiftcant differences statistically. But Bambusae caulis in Liquamen showed the anti-diabetic effect suppressing blood sugar rising trend during the diabetes inducing peried (P<0.05). The anti-oxidative effect of Bambusae caulis in Liquamen was measured with the hypoxanthine/xanthine oxidase (HX/XOD) system. The quantity of ROS was measured using DCFDA reagent indirectly. As the result, $10\%$ solution of Bambusae caulis in Liquamen showed anti-oxidative effect by scavenging $93.4\%$ superoxide as compared with control group. It is suspected that the anti-oxidative effect of Bambusae caulis in Liquamen suppressed the increase of blood glucose in the diabetes-inducing group. These results could be useful data to understand the effect of Bambusae caulis in Liquamen on type 1 diabetes and type 1 diabetes developing because ROS were closely connected with the induction and complications of diabetes.
